The Andis 63040 CeramicEdge Carbon-Infused Steel Clipper Blade combines durable carbonized steel with innovative ceramic cutting technology to deliver cooler, sharper, and longer-lasting performance. Designed for a precise 3/8-inch cut length, it fits multiple Andis and Oster clipper models, making it a trusted choice among professional barbers and grooming enthusiasts alike.

If you like clippers for short (but not too short) hair, this blade is good for that. While Andis makes both half-ceramic and all-steel blades, the half-ceramic blades run cooler, stay sharp, and are much more quiet in operation. A lot of people consider clippers with interchangeable metal blades to be "pets-only" but I can tell you personally that they work very well on humans! Moreover, these blades have nice rounded corners and are far more comfortable for the scalp than plastic combs on a "standard" clipper blade. Keeping the blade properly lubricated and limiting the running time as short as possible will ensure that the blade does not get scorching hot. Having a set of graded cutting lengths allows one to easily achieve a summer "fade" haircut.
